Triathlon with a twist

Sunshine Butterflies member Tyron celebrates reaching the triathlon finish line.

For the third year running, Sunshine Butterflies disability support service and charity hosted their triathlon for all abilities at their 15-acre facility.

Sunshine Butterflies Triathlon is based on the traditional triathlon format, but with a twist.

Members of all abilities took part in three inclusive events on the day: first a running race, second a wheelchair ride and third a water splash relay.
